The Sonic Cinematic Universe is Expanding

Sonic the Hedgehog 3 is officially happening, folks! Paramount and Sega have confirmed that the next installment is in development and is set to hit theaters on December 20, 2024. That's right, mark your calendars! The first two movies were massive box office hits, proving that audiences love seeing Sonic and his pals on the big screen. The first film introduced us to Sonic's origin story on Earth, his unexpected friendship with human Sheriff Tom Wachowski (James Marsden), and his epic rivalry with Dr. Robotnik (Jim Carrey). The second movie upped the ante, bringing in fan-favorite characters like Tails (Colleen O'Shaughnessey) and Knuckles (Idris Elba), and introducing Shadow the Hedgehog. The way the second movie ended, with Robotnik seemingly defeated but his robot army still a threat, and a mysterious capsule falling to Earth, has everyone speculating about who or what is inside. What to Expect in Sonic the Hedgehog 3?

So, what's the deal with Sonic the Hedgehog 3? Well, based on the post-credits scene of Sonic the Hedgehog 2, we got a pretty big hint. Remember that mysterious capsule that crashed down to Earth? Inside was Shadow the Hedgehog. Yep, the Ultimate Life Form himself is slated to make his big-screen debut! This is HUGE for fans of the games, as Shadow is one of the most popular and complex characters in the Sonic universe. He's Sonic's dark counterpart, possessing similar abilities but with a much more brooding and anti-heroic personality. His introduction opens up a ton of narrative possibilities. Will he be a villain? An anti-hero? Or will he eventually team up with Sonic and his crew? Given his backstory in the games – created by Gerald Robotnik, the grandfather of Dr. Robotnik – his motivations are often tied to revenge and his own tragic past. Is There a Sonic Spin-off Series?

Oh, you bet there is! In addition to the movie sequels, Paramount+ is developing a Knuckles spin-off series. This is pretty wild news, right? After stealing the show in Sonic the Hedgehog 2, it makes total sense that Knuckles would get his own moment in the spotlight. Idris Elba is confirmed to reprise his role as the voice of Knuckles, which is awesome. Details are still a bit scarce, but the series is expected to explore Knuckles' adventures after the events of the second movie. We saw him initially as an antagonist, but by the end, he was teaming up with Sonic and Tails. This series could delve into his journey of learning to trust and perhaps finding his place in the world outside of protecting the Master Emerald.
